I'm currently working on my own modification of DayL's Ice 3.0 timecyc for use with this workaround.I have read many posts online already that ICEnhancer is too dark or pitch black at night, and the cause is that d3d9.dll has been removed inappropriately. If you want more powerful reflections on the cars you'll need to edit the timecyc.dat file. so this is more of a workaround than a fix, but the game still looks fantastic and vehicles still have reflections! I mainly use Icenhancer to improve the overall look of the game, not for vehicles as they already look quite good so this works for me. Here is an image with a before and after and a list of all shaders you need to replace with the ones from shader fixes.ĭo note that this basically disables the ENB effects on vehicles, (Or so I was told I still see stuff applied to them when I toggle the ENB on/off) sadly there is no other fix than replacing every vehicle with this issue with a non-lore-friendly super HD model which just doesn't fit my setup atm. ![]() ![]() To fix it you need to download "Shader Fixes" from "Parallellines" found here and then only copy any files that refer to decals or vehicle paint. ![]() I found a fix workaround to this! It's caused by the shaders from Icenhancer mismatching the vanilla files that dont get touched by the mod in 1.0.7.0. ![]()
